**Ticket #—: Vault locked, blocking Fabrikit review**

The credentials vault holding fixtures for the Fabrikit test-data factory library locked itself after three failed attempts during last night's rotation. Security review of the factory's seed-generation code is blocked until the vault reopens. Per the runbook, a reviewer with audit scope may perform the unlock. The vault prompts for the recovery passphrase, recorded below.

vault phrase of kawep-bajog = novath-normir-istwyn-druok-zorok-eliok-novmir-quenvan-gilys

**Ticket: PruneBot deleting branches with open review threads**

Summary: The stale-branch cleanup bot (PruneBot, run by the Delvewick infra team) removed three branches that still had unresolved review comments, despite the 30-day grace rule. This blocks the Harrowgate release cut. I've pinned the exact bot build so you can confirm whether the grace-period fix landed in it. The build token follows immediately below.

session token of yageg-kagap = htk9_89026285c

# Deploybeak env file — handle with care.
# Deploybeak is the chat bot that posts deploy status to our team
# channels. The polling interval and channel routing settings below are
# production values; coordinate with the on-call before changing them.
# Restart the bot after any edit. The bot authenticates to the chat
# gateway with the credential set on the next line:

secret setting of tajof-bahif: COURIER_KEY3=65d

Internal Memo — Gross-Margin Review

Finance team, quick heads-up: the quarterly gross-margin review for the Corvane product line wrapped yesterday, and the numbers are tighter than we'd like. Component costs on the Ashfield build crept up about two points, and freight didn't help. Darren's pulling together a bridge analysis by Friday, so hold off on reforecasting until then. We'll walk through mitigation options at Tuesday's sync. The strategic context you'll need for that discussion follows below.

management briefing: The renewal with Ulaathix Group closes at $2 million a year, 15 percent below the last contract. Project Oliwyn slips by two quarters because of the audit delay.